Puppies are 5 weeks old, and they have entered their first fear period. New experiences have them whining and shaking, and burrowing into me. Except for Snickerdoodle, who I'm not sure if he hasn't entered it, or if he's already over it.


Mini Goldendoodle puppy looking up into his mother
Gingersnap under his mama during his first excursion outdoors.

So we're mostly giving them new things to play with right now, instead of new experiences outside of the whelping pen.

So one of the big pieces of Puppy Culture is to provide at least one new experience every day. On Friday, I made a little tunnel out of cardboard for enrichment. The puppies played in it a little, and by morning it was crushed and had been peed on. But I think they liked it, so I might buy them a tunnel, or make a better one.


On Saturday, we took them out to the deck to play a little. Butter really wants her puppies to be contained. When they are not, she grabs them and sort of guides them to where she wants them. I'll have to see if I can get a video of that someone because it's really kind of fascinating.
